			<title>Roads in Suffolk more congested than ever before</title>
			<link>http://andrewhouseley.org.uk/news/000009/roads_in_suffolk_more_congested_than_ever_before.html</link>
							<description>
																		Figures uncovered by the Liberal Democrats show that over the past decade, the number of vehicles on roads in Suffolk have increased by11%.  It means that congestion on local roads has gone up since Labour came to power in 1997, despite promises to reduce the number of people relying on cars to get about.																				</description>

			<title>Lib Dems gain Seat from Tory County set</title>
			<link>http://andrewhouseley.org.uk/news/000003/lib_dems_gain_seat_from_tory_county_set.html</link>
							<description>
																		Lib Dem campaigner Andrew Houseley was among the team celebrating a superb by-election gain from the Conservatives. In a campaign which highlighted swingeing cuts and gathering chaos resulting from multiple reorganisations, experienced campaigner Penny Otton snatched the Suffolk County Council seat of Thedwastre South, located between Stowmarket and Bury St Edmunds.																				</description>
